在数字化时代,掌握如何通过编程语言与数据库交互已成为一项关键技能。无论是管理企业数据还是开发小型应用,Visual Basic(VB)与SQL的结合都能为你提供高效、灵活的解决方案。本文将以通俗易懂的方式,解析VB与SQL的核心原理、实践技巧及SEO优化策略,助你快速入门并提升内容传播效果。
一、VB与SQL:基础概念与协作逻辑
1. 什么是VB?
Visual Basic(简称VB)是微软开发的一种编程语言,以其简洁的语法和可视化界面设计著称。它尤其适合开发Windows平台的桌面应用,例如数据管理工具、报表生成系统等。VB通过“控件”(如按钮、文本框)简化了用户界面的设计流程,使开发者能更专注于功能实现。
类比理解:
想象你在组装一台机器,VB就像一套预制的零件(控件),只需按需拼接即可完成组装,无需从零开始锻造每个螺丝。
2. SQL的作用与核心操作
SQL(结构化查询语言)是用于管理和操作数据库的标准语言。无论是存储用户信息还是分析销售数据,都离不开SQL的四大基础操作——CRUD:
示例:
sql
SELECT FROM Products WHERE Price > 100;
3. VB与SQL如何协同工作?
VB通过ADO.NET技术连接数据库。这一过程分为三步:
1. 建立连接:使用连接字符串指定数据库位置和登录信息。
2. 执行命令:发送SQL语句完成数据操作。
3. 处理结果:将返回的数据显示在界面或存储到文件。
代码片段:
vb
Dim conn As New ADODB.Connection
conn.ConnectionString = "Provider=Microsoft.ACE.OLEDB.12.0;Data Source=C:Data.accdb;
conn.Open
二、VB+SQL的实战应用
1. 数据库连接与配置
关键组件:
常见问题:
2. 数据查询与展示
通过DataGridView控件,VB可将数据库内容直观展示为表格。结合SQL的排序(`ORDER BY`)和过滤(`WHERE`)功能,可实现动态数据呈现。
进阶技巧:
3. 数据安全与维护
三、科普术语解析:技术概念轻松理解
1. DNS(域名系统):
2. API(应用程序接口):
3. 虚拟化:
四、SEO优化策略:让技术内容更易被发现
1. 关键词布局
2. 内容结构优化
3. 用户体验增强
五、案例演示:构建一个简易库存管理系统
功能需求:
实现步骤:
1. 设计数据库表:
sql
CREATE TABLE Inventory (
ID INT PRIMARY KEY,
Name VARCHAR(50),
Category VARCHAR(30),
Quantity INT
);
2. VB界面开发:拖拽按钮、文本框和表格控件布局。
3. 编写核心代码:
vb
Private Sub btnSearch_Click
Dim sql As String = "SELECT FROM Inventory WHERE Name LIKE '%" & txtKeyword.Text & "%'
Dim adapter As New SqlDataAdapter(sql, conn)
Dim ds As New DataSet
adapter.Fill(ds, "Inventory")
DataGridView1.DataSource = ds.Tables("Inventory")
End Sub
六、总结与展望
VB与SQL的组合为数据处理提供了低成本、高效率的解决方案,尤其适合中小企业及个人开发者。通过本文的实践案例与SEO优化技巧,读者不仅能掌握技术要点,还能提升内容的搜索引擎可见性。未来,随着云计算和AI技术的普及,VB可能会进一步集成更智能的数据分析工具,但其核心逻辑——通过简洁代码解决复杂问题——将始终是编程领域的黄金准则。
进一步学习:
本文通过技术解析、案例演示及SEO策略,系统化呈现了VB与SQL的应用全貌。无论是编程新手还是内容创作者,均可从中获得实用价值。